What is an operations manager?

Operations Managers are professionals respon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of a business or organization. They ensure that business processes run efficiently, manage staff, and implement policies to improve productivity and quality. Operations Managers often coordinate between different departments, handle budgeting, and work to streamline workflows. Their goal is to optimize organizational performance while maintaining high standards of service or product delivery.

Is operations manager a high paying job?

An operations manager typically earns a competitive salary that varies by industry, location, and experience level. In many regions, it is considered a well-paying role, especially for those with strong leadership, organizational skills, and relevant certifications. Salaries can range from moderate to high depending on the company's size and sector.

How does an operations manager typically collaborate with other departments to ensure smooth business processes?

Operations Managers play a central role in coordinating activities across multiple departments such as finance, HR, and production to streamline business operations. They often facilitate communication between teams, identify process bottlenecks, and implement solutions to improve efficiency. Regular meetings, cross-departmental projects, and workflow analysis are common, making collaboration and strong interpersonal skills ess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an operations man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Operations Manager, you need expertise in business operations, process optimization, and leadership, often supported by a degree in business administration or a related field. Familiarity with en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ems, project management tools, and relevant certifications like Six Sigma or PMP is typical. Strong communication, problem-solving, and organizational skills help you effectively lead teams and drive continuous improvement. These skills and qualifications are crucial for ensuring operational efficiency, cost control, and achieving organizational goals.

What is the difference between Op Manager vs Operations Supervisor?

AspectOp ManagerOperations Supervisor
ResponsibilitiesOversees multiple departments, develops strategies, manages budgetsSupervises daily operations, manages staff, ensures workflow efficiency
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, experience in management, industry-specific certificationsBachelor's degree often preferred, relevant experience, supervisory certifications
Work EnvironmentOffice setting, cross-departmental collaborationOn-site, direct supervision of staff and operations
Industry UsageCommon in manufacturing, logistics, retailCommon in manufacturing, retail, hospitality

The main difference between an Op Manager and an Operations Supervisor lies in scope and responsibilities. Op Managers handle strategic planning and oversee multiple departments, while Operations Supervisors focus on daily operational tasks and staff supervision. Both roles require relevant experience and certifications, but Op Managers typically have a broader managerial scope and higher-level decision-making responsibilities.
